In year July
2008 some 7/11 train blasts accused were mercilessly beatenup with batons,
sticks and stones by jailor Swati Sathe and others. Most of the Jail inmates
fractured their legs, and they cannot given any medical treatment. At least 30 accused were beaten mercilessly
on June 28, 2008 under the guise of shifting them to other prisons. Jailor Swati Sathe justified the beating.
Sathe had on her affidavit said that the under trial prisoners started
shouting. Sathe contended that the jail
manual allows jail authorities to use force whenever necessary and accordingly
minimal force was used. However, the petitioner’s counsel argued that there was
no occasion for the use of force. As there was dispute about the facts related
to the case, the HC had ordered a judicial inquiry to decide whether the use of
force by the jail staff was necessary or not.

Denmark High
Court has refused to extradite Kim Davy expressing apprehension that he may be
subject to torture in India. The jury of
five Judges special bench pointed out that India has not ratified the UN
torture convention. They pointed out that Davy if extradited to India would be
subject to torture or any other inhuman treatment.
